第三,Southeast Asia is rapidly expanding its infrastructure to support the burgeoning AI industry, though the region's warm, humid weather introduces unique obstacles. The U.S.-ASEAN Business Council reports that the demand for data centers here—where capacity lags up to 70% behind established hubs like the U.S. and China—is projected to rise by 20% annually until 2028. Currently, the area hosts 370 such facilities, mainly concentrated in Singapore, Indonesia, and Malaysia.
